钢筋混凝土是建筑建设的重要支撑,也是其质量的可靠保障。但是其裂缝的产生对于建筑质量造成一定威胁,找到其中原因并进行有效的解决就显得尤为重要。本文中,笔者首先分析了混凝土裂缝类型及成因,进而有针对性的提出了建筑工程抗裂施工的可行性处理方法,以期能够为建筑工程质量的提升提供一点借鉴。
